Key Information
The headline ride in Pandora: The World of Avatar, named Avatar - Flight of Passage, is a major attraction that offers a simulated experience of flying over Pandora on a mountain banshee creature. It can be compared to Soarin' at Epcot, but the Avatar ride is more technologically advanced - supporting enhanced, more realistic movements and 3-D video on a wrap-around screen.
The show itself is projected onto an enormous, IMAX-style curved screen, just as it is in the Simpsons Ride at Universal Studios Florida. Riders will board individual vehicles (a bit like motorbikes) before setting off on a realistic soaring flight across the canyons, mountains and oceans of Pandora.
